Output 3aac06fae33f4e5154a2eda169964643b56040dfd55e7e451239e19ae954b102:1

value
28230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d59cfd838407a4162ee14ea44688715cb00b634 OP_EQUAL
address
AFXsDAP7CmFBudGS8gi7dSwKjAHmnQL4V6
transaction
3aac06fae33f4e5154a2eda169964643b56040dfd55e7e451239e19ae954b102